#0f2799 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0f2799 is composed of 5.9% red, 15.3%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.2% cyan, 74.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 229.6 degrees, a saturation of 82.1% and a lightness of 32.9%. #0f2799 color hex could be obtained by blending #1e4eff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#003399.

Shades and Tints of #0f2799

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01030a is the darkest color, while #f7f8f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#0f2799

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#505158 is the less saturated color, while #021fa6 is the most saturated one.
